Nuxt js router.push из динамической страницы не работает?

Если у вас возникают проблемы с использованием метода router.push для перехода на другую динамическую страницу в Nuxt.js, есть несколько возможных причин, по которым это может не работать. Вот некоторые вещи, которые стоит проверить: 1. Убедитесь, что вы правильно настроили роутер в вашем Nuxt.js приложении. Убедитесь, что в корне вашего проекта есть файл nuxt.config.js и он ... Читать далее

Как вставить скрипт в Nuxt.js?

В Nuxt.js, для вставки скрипта есть несколько способов, в зависимости от того, где вы хотите разместить свой скрипт. Вот несколько способов: 1. Вставка скрипта на глобальном уровне: Если вы хотите вставить скрипт, который будет доступен на каждой странице вашего приложения, вы можете воспользоваться файлом nuxt.config.js, который является конфигурационным файлом Nuxt.js. В этом файле вы можете ... Читать далее

Как подключить stylus в nuxt?

В Nuxt.js вы можете легко подключить Stylus в свой проект, следуя нескольким простым шагам. 1. Установка пакета stylus и плагина stylus-loader: Выполните следующую команду в командной строке: npm install stylus stylus-loader --save-dev 2. Настройка конфигурации: Откройте файл nuxt.config.js в корневой папке вашего проекта. Добавьте следующий код в раздел build: build: { extend(config, ctx) { if ... Читать далее

Почему выскакивает оишбка в Nuxt,js?

Ошибка в Nuxt.js может возникать по разным причинам, и для того чтобы точно определить, какие изменения необходимо внести, чтобы исправить ошибку, нужна более конкретная информация о самой ошибке. В любом случае, я могу предложить вам общий подход к решению ошибок в Nuxt.js. 1. Проверьте логи: Обратите внимание на сообщения об ошибках, которые выводятся в консоли. ... Читать далее

Почему не работает store в nuxt?

Если возникают проблемы с работой объекта store в Nuxt.js, это может быть связано с несколькими распространенными причинами. Давайте их рассмотрим и узнаем, как их решить. 1. Неправильная конфигурация модуля Vuex: В Nuxt.js для работы с хранилищем используется модуль Vuex. Убедитесь, что вы правильно настроили Vuex в вашем проекте Nuxt.js. Для этого создайте файл store/index.js в ... Читать далее

Почему кидает ошибку Cors Laravel + Nuxt?

Ошибка Cors Laravel + Nuxt может возникать по нескольким причинам. Давайте рассмотрим основные причины и попробуем разобраться, как их решить. 1. Неправильная настройка Cors в Laravel: Первая причина ошибки Cors может быть связана с неправильной настройкой Cors в вашем приложении Laravel. Cors (Cross-Origin Resource Sharing) предоставляет механизм, который позволяет веб-страницам запрашивать ресурсы с другого домена. ... Читать далее

Что правильнее использовать в nuxt при получении данных с сервера?

В Nuxt.js есть несколько способов получения данных с сервера. Два наиболее распространенных способа - использование функции asyncData или fetch в страницах или компонентах. 1. Функция asyncData: - asyncData является одной из основных возможностей Nuxt.js и используется для предварительной загрузки данных на стороне сервера. - Данная функция выполняется на сервере только для первого запроса и на ... Читать далее

Почему задержка вывода данных с api в Nuxt?

Задержка вывода данных с API в Nuxt.js может быть вызвана несколькими факторами. Вот некоторые из них: 1. Задержка на стороне сервера: Возможно, задержка связана с самим API, которое вы используете. API могут быть медленными или перегруженными, что приводит к задержке при получении данных. 2. Проблемы с сетью: Задержка может быть вызвана проблемами сети, такими как ... Читать далее

Как оптимизировать nuxt js?

Nuxt.js - это фреймворк для создания универсальных приложений на Vue.js. При правильной оптимизации Nuxt.js вы можете значительно улучшить производительность своего приложения. Вот несколько способов оптимизации, которые можно применить: 1. Минификация кода: Уменьшение размера вашего кода поможет ускорить загрузку страницы. Вы можете использовать такие инструменты, как UglifyJS или Terser, чтобы минифицировать JavaScript. В Nuxt.js вы можете ... Читать далее

Как «скинуть» кеширование страниц после ребилда?

Веб-сайты, построенные с использованием фреймворка Nuxt.js, часто используют механизм кеширования страниц для улучшения производительности и уменьшения времени загрузки. Однако, когда мы вносим изменения в код и пересобираем проект, старые закешированные страницы могут остаться активными, что может привести к нежелательным результатам. Чтобы "сбросить" или очистить кеш страниц после ребилда в Nuxt.js, вам необходимо применить следующий подход: ... Читать далее